I had my 2006 Outback V out for our first weekend after winter storage on Memorial Day. None of the speaker inside the boat are working. The two tower speakers (which operate off of the amp) work, but none of the 6 interior speakers. I've checked all the wiring, fuse, connections, fader control - I'm stumped! It is the standard Kenwood deck. Any ideas?

Push in on the white connector on the back of the stereo.it may have come loose.I think the amps are fed by pre-outs[rca jacks]on that stereo.If they took out the battery they may have hit the wires pulling out of the stereo.Just an idea.

I had this same problem w/ MY '06. It was the head unit. Replaced under warranty - no biggie. It's been reported once on the board sicne then as well. They seem to have a problem w/ some of the Kenwood head units I guess.
